Postal Service / Mail Room Worker jobs in Taylor, Florida involve sorting and distributing incoming mail, preparing outgoing mail, and operating mailing equipment. Responsibilities include maintaining records of shipments, ensuring packages are properly labeled, and assisting with mailroom organization. Postal Service / Mail Room Workers in Taylor, Florida play a crucial role in sorting and distributing mail efficiently and accurately. - Entry-level Mail Room Clerk salaries range from $25,000 to $30,000 per year - Mid-career Postal Service Worker salaries range from $30,000 to $35,000 per year - Senior-level Mail Room Supervisor salaries range from $35,000 to $40,000 per year The Postal Service in Taylor, Florida has a rich history dating back to the early days of mail delivery in the region.
